I don't think there is a way to automatically do what you want.

You could either do it manually as the GM (just select a different column), or modify the weapons.

In this weapon, I've added an Alternate Critical of Slash with a -2 mod (I know it says OB mod, but I am pretty sure it would reduce the severity of the Crit).

Then I Set the Crit Table to the Alternate Crit #1.

You'd have to modify every weapon that the Characters/NPCs use though to make it all work.
